Laws … WebQ: What temperature should the water be? The rule requires water to be suitable to drink. Water so hot that a worker won’t want to drink it, would not be considered suitable. Although there is no specific temperature mentioned for drinking water in the outdoor heat exposure rule, 50–60 degrees is generally acceptable.

WebFeb 4, 2024 · Here are some general guidelines recommended by the Occupational Safety and Health Administration: Permit workers to drink water at liberty: At least one pint of water per hour (per worker) is recommended. Establish provisions for a work/rest regimen in order to limit exposure time to high temperatures.
